Top Qantas Credit Cards for Grocery Spending

1. Qantas Premier Platinum Credit Card

Key Features:

  • Earn 2 Qantas Points per $1 spent at major supermarkets (Woolworths, Coles, Aldi, and more).
  • Complimentary Qantas flight voucher each year (valued at up to $450).
  • Travel benefits including lounge passes and travel insurance.

Why It’s Great for Groceries:

This card is ideal for families or frequent shoppers who want to maximize rewards on essential spending. The annual flight voucher alone can cover a domestic return trip, making the card’s fee worthwhile.

2. Qantas American Express Ultimate Card

Key Features:

  • Earn 3 Qantas Points per $1 at supermarkets (uncapped rewards).
  • Annual travel credit of $450 to use on Qantas flights.
  • Complimentary airport lounge access and comprehensive travel insurance.

Why It’s Great for Groceries:

With one of the highest earn rates for supermarket spending, this card is perfect for big households or those who prefer premium rewards. The travel credit effectively offsets the annual fee, making it a no-brainer for frequent flyers.

3. Qantas Money Signature Card

Key Features:

  • 1.25 Qantas Points per $1 on all purchases, including groceries.
  • No international transaction fees, great for specialty grocery imports.
  • Flexible repayment options with low-interest promotions.

Why It’s Great for Groceries:

If you shop at international grocery stores or online markets, the lack of foreign transaction fees makes this card a winner. The flat rewards rate ensures steady point accumulation.

How to Choose the Right Card for Your Grocery Needs

Consider Your Spending Habits

  • Big Spenders: If your monthly grocery bill exceeds $1,000, prioritize cards with higher earn rates (like the Qantas Amex Ultimate).
  • Occasional Shoppers: A no-annual-fee card with a lower earn rate may suffice.

Watch for Bonus Offers

Many Qantas cards offer sign-up bonuses (e.g., 50,000 bonus points after meeting a spend requirement). Time your application to maximize these deals.

Check for Supermarket Partnerships

Some cards offer extra points when shopping at specific retailers. For example, Woolworths and Qantas have a long-standing rewards partnership—using a linked card can stack rewards.

Additional Ways to Boost Qantas Points on Groceries

Use Qantas Shopping Portal

Before heading to the store, check if your supermarket is listed on the Qantas Shopping portal. Purchasing gift cards or shopping online through the portal can earn bonus points.

Link Your Loyalty Programs

If you’re a Woolworths Rewards member, link your account to Qantas Frequent Flyer to convert Woolworths points into Qantas Points.

Pay Attention to Promotions

Qantas often runs seasonal promotions where grocery spending earns extra points. Keep an eye on your email or the Qantas app for limited-time offers.
